The Le Trabendo, located at the Parc de la Villette, in the 19th arrondissement of Paris, France. In 2000 it was relaunched with its current name, Le Trabendo. It is surrounded by a red building [1]. The concert theatre has hosted great figures of jazz, rhythm and blues. It has hosted great performers like Steve Coleman, Ben Harper, George Clinton, Keziah Jones and Maná.
